First Design for Double Checking Mind

toaomalkster edited this page Nov 16, 2019 · 2 revisions

Use neural networks to solve an expression and output the result, trusting its correct.

Separately, double check the output, evaluating whether the final equation balances. Then output a "woops" message if it was wrong.

The next step is for that to trigger a reanalysis, but with a different state of mind, so that it acts more carefully. (That mental model of mind state will be very important when learning new skills to track how reliable the processors are now, and this how much double checking is required. But its too complex for now).

More:

  • That we produced a result at all, given a request.
  • That we aren't in an infinite thought cycle.

What other double checks can we add now?
